the tiniest bar chart

<!DOCTYPE html> | |
<html lang='en'> | |
<head> | |
<meta charset='utf-8'> | |
<script type="text/javascript" src="https://cdnjs.cloudflare.com/ajax/libs/d3/3.5.5/d3.min.js" charset="utf-8"></script> | |
<script type="text/javascript" src="https://cdnjs.cloudflare.com/ajax/libs/lodash.js/3.9.3/lodash.min.js"></script> | |
<style type="text/css"> | |
body { | |
margin: 0; | |
} | |
#main { | |
background: #FFFFFF; | |
width: 100vw; | |
height: 100vh; | |
display: flex; | |
flex-direction: column; | |
align-items: center; | |
justify-content: center; | |
} | |
path { | |
fill: none; | |
} | |
.tick text { | |
font-family: sans-serif; | |
fill: gray; | |
} | |
.thisIsABar rect:hover { | |
fill: #00BEED; | |
} | |
</style> | |
<title>The Tiniest Bar Chart</title> | |
</head> | |
<body> | |
<div id="main"></div> | |
<script type="text/javascript"> | |
// some variables | |
var w = 600, h = 300; | |
var margin = {top: 20, bottom: 50, left: 50, right: 10}; | |
var textShift = 8; | |
// create an SVG | |
// D3's returns the SVG as a selection (i.e., a shortcut to d3.select('svg')) | |
var svg = d3.select('#main').append('svg') | |
.attr({ | |
width: w + margin.left + margin.right, | |
height: h + margin.top + margin.bottom | |
}); | |
// add a background rectangle to give us a visible canvas to work with | |
svg.append('rect') | |
.attr({ | |
id: 'theCanvas', | |
width: w + margin.left + margin.right, | |
height: h + margin.top + margin.bottom, | |
x: 0, | |
y: 0, | |
fill: 'white' | |
}); | |
// now add a group with a translation per the margin convention | |
svg = svg.append('g') | |
.attr({ | |
id: 'withinTheMargins', | |
transform: 'translate(' + margin.left + ',' + margin.top + ')' | |
}); | |
// show where the margins are with another rect | |
svg.append('rect') | |
.attr({ | |
id: 'theMargins', | |
width: w, | |
height: h, | |
x: 0, | |
y: 0, | |
fill: 'none', | |
stroke: 'gray' | |
}); | |
var data = [{ | |
framework: 'Ember', | |
value: 2 | |
}, { | |
framework: 'Backbone', | |
value: 4 | |
}, { | |
framework: 'Angular', | |
value: 6 | |
}, { | |
framework: 'React', | |
value: 8 | |
}, { | |
framework: 'Pure JavaScript', | |
value: 10 | |
}]; | |
var xScale = d3.scale.ordinal() | |
.domain(_.pluck(data, 'framework')) | |
.rangeBands([0, w], 0.1, 0.2); | |
var yScale = d3.scale.linear() | |
.domain([0, d3.max(_.pluck(data, 'value')) *1.2]) | |
.range([h, 0]); | |
// create a group of each datum and save the enter selection | |
var bars = svg.selectAll('g.thisIsABar') | |
.data(data) | |
.enter(); | |
// add the groups | |
var datumGroups = bars.append('g') | |
.attr({ | |
id: function(d) { return d.framework; }, | |
'class': 'thisIsABar' | |
}) | |
.on('mouseover', function(d) { | |
d3.select(this).transition() | |
.ease('bounce') | |
.attr({ | |
transform: 'translate(0,-10)' | |
}); | |
}) | |
.on('mouseout', function(d) { | |
d3.select(this).transition() | |
.attr({ | |
transform: 'translate(0,0)' | |
}); | |
}); | |
datumGroups.each(function(d) { | |
var thisBar = d3.select(this); | |
// draw bars | |
thisBar.append('rect') | |
.attr({ | |
x: function(d) { return xScale(d.framework); }, | |
y: function(d) { return yScale(d.value); }, | |
width: xScale.rangeBand(), | |
height: function(d) { return h - yScale(d.value); }, | |
fill: '#20479D', | |
'class': 'bar' | |
}); | |
// annotate each bar with its value | |
thisBar.append('text') | |
.attr({ | |
x: function(d) { return xScale(d.framework) + textShift; }, | |
y: function(d) { return yScale(d.value) + textShift * 2.5; }, | |
'font-family': 'sans-serif', | |
'font-weight': 'bold', | |
fill: 'white' | |
}) | |
.text(function(d) { return d.value; }); | |
}); | |
// x-axis | |
var xAxis = d3.svg.axis().scale(xScale).orient('bottom'); | |
svg.append('g') | |
.attr({ | |
id: 'xAxis', | |
transform: 'translate(0,' + h + ')' | |
}) | |
.call(xAxis); | |
// y-axis | |
var yAxis = d3.svg.axis().scale(yScale).ticks(6).orient('left'); | |
svg.append('g') | |
.attr({ | |
id: 'yAxis' | |
}) | |
.call(yAxis); | |
</script> | |
</body> | |
</html> | |
